Estimates are that 80% of the 7 million have actually paid. However only 1/3 of the 7 million were people previously without insurance. And of that 1/3, just over 50% of them have actually paid their premiums. Which would leave roughly 1 million previously uninsured signed up.
They also estimate currently that between 5-8% of people that paid the first month, did not pay the 2nd month.
Of course until the White House puts out detailed records of all this, its all estimates based on polling of the various insurance companies.
